Transaction b521124d64a513bda111fb912368929acb82b80f99175ad8c238f91f6a67bf02
1 Input
1 Output
-
b521124d64a513bda111fb912368929acb82b80f99175ad8c238f91f6a67bf02: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 e60cf39f61418576c07d27a94f1a4d77379c09022e4225a92fdd5ae63b65dbb2
- address
- bc1pucx088mpgxzhdsray7557xjdwumeczgz9epzt2f0m4dwvwm9mweqgm5ful